What Does Heat Set Mean in Printing?
In the realm of printing, heat set refers to a specific drying method used for inks, particularly in commercial offset printing. When ink is applied to paper, it contains solvents that need to evaporate to make the ink permanent. In a heat set process, this evaporation is accelerated by passing the printed material through a heated oven.
How Does Heat Set Printing Work?
The heat set printing process is quite sophisticated. It begins with the application of a special type of ink, often referred to as heat set ink, onto the substrate, usually paper. This ink contains a higher percentage of oil and less volatile solvents than other ink types.
As the paper moves through the printing press, it is immediately exposed to intense heat, typically ranging from 300 to 500 degrees Fahrenheit (150 to 260 degrees Celsius). This high temperature causes the solvents in the ink to evaporate almost instantly.
Simultaneously, the oil in the ink cools and solidifies, binding the pigment to the paper’s surface. This creates a durable, glossy finish that is resistant to rubbing and smudging. The process is completed by cooling the paper before it is wound onto a reel or cut into sheets.
Key Components of the Heat Set Process:
- Heat Set Inks: These inks are formulated with specific oils and resins that react to heat.
- Drying/Curing Unit: This is the oven section of the printing press where the heat is applied.
- Cooling Section: After heating, the paper passes through a cooling unit to set the ink permanently.
Benefits of Using Heat Set Printing
The advantages of the heat set printing method are numerous, making it a popular choice for many commercial printing applications. Its ability to produce high-quality, durable prints quickly is a major draw for businesses.
Enhanced Durability and Finish
One of the primary benefits of heat set printing is the exceptional durability it imparts to the printed material. The rapid drying process locks the ink onto the paper, creating a robust finish that is highly resistant to scuffing, scratching, and fading. This makes it ideal for products that undergo frequent handling.
Vibrant Colors and Glossy Appearance
Heat set printing often results in vibrant, rich colors and a glossy finish. The oil-based inks used in this process tend to sit on the surface of the paper rather than penetrating it. This allows the pigments to reflect light more effectively, leading to a brighter, more appealing visual output.
Faster Production Speeds
Compared to other printing methods, heat set printing allows for significantly faster production speeds. The immediate drying of the ink means that printed sheets can be handled, stacked, or further processed almost immediately after printing. This efficiency is crucial for meeting tight deadlines in commercial printing.
Reduced Smudging and Smearing
Because the ink is fully cured by the heat, the risk of smudging or smearing is dramatically reduced. This is a significant advantage, especially for high-volume print runs where manual handling is common.
Common Applications for Heat Set Printing
The unique characteristics of heat set printing make it suitable for a wide range of applications where quality and durability are paramount. From eye-catching marketing materials to essential product packaging, this method delivers consistent results.
Magazines and Catalogs
Magazines and catalogs are prime examples of where heat set printing shines. These publications often feature high-quality images and require a finish that can withstand repeated page-turning. The glossy finish and vibrant colors produced by heat set printing enhance the visual appeal of advertisements and editorial content.
Brochures and Flyers
For marketing collateral like brochures and flyers, a professional and durable print is essential. Heat set printing ensures that these materials maintain their crisp appearance, even with regular distribution and handling. This helps businesses make a lasting positive impression.
Book Covers and Inserts
The covers of books, especially those with intricate designs or photographs, benefit greatly from the durability and visual impact of heat set printing. It provides a protective layer that resists wear and tear, ensuring the cover remains attractive over time.
Packaging and Labels
Many product labels and some types of packaging utilize heat set printing for its ability to produce durable, scuff-resistant graphics. This is particularly important for products that are shipped or displayed in challenging environments.
Heat Set vs. Cold Set Printing: A Comparison
Understanding the differences between heat set and cold set printing is key to choosing the right method for your project. While both are forms of offset printing, their drying mechanisms lead to distinct outcomes.
| Feature | Heat Set Printing | Cold Set Printing |
|---|---|---|
| Drying Method | Heated oven to evaporate solvents | Air drying or absorption into the paper |
| Ink Type | Oil-based with higher solvent content | Water-based or oil-based with lower solvent content |
| Speed | Faster production speeds | Slower production speeds |
| Finish | Typically glossy, very durable, smudge-resistant | Typically matte, less durable, prone to smudging |
| Paper Type | Coated papers work best | Uncoated or newsprint papers are common |
| Cost | Generally higher due to energy consumption | Generally lower |
| Environmental Impact | Higher energy consumption, potential VOCs | Lower energy consumption, fewer VOCs |
When to Choose Heat Set Printing
You should opt for heat set printing when your project demands a high-quality, glossy finish, exceptional durability, and fast turnaround times. This method is ideal for magazines, catalogs, high-end brochures, and book covers where visual appeal and longevity are critical.
When to Consider Cold Set Printing
Cold set printing is a more economical choice for projects where extreme durability and a high-gloss finish are not primary concerns. It is commonly used for newspapers, paperback books, and other high-volume, lower-cost publications where quick drying without heat is sufficient.
Frequently Asked Questions About Heat Set Printing
### What is the main difference between heat set and cold set printing?
The primary difference lies in how the ink dries. Heat set printing uses a heated oven to rapidly evaporate solvents in the ink, creating a durable, glossy finish. Cold set printing relies on air drying or the paper absorbing the ink, resulting in a more matte and less durable print.
### Is heat set printing more expensive?
Generally, heat set printing can be more expensive than cold set printing due to the energy required to operate the heated ovens. However, the increased durability and higher quality finish can justify the added cost for many applications, offering better long-term value.
